Jan 16, 2025 • 39min
How God Brought Me into a Church Community
Tirzah Heinzel was born in Ireland to Irish and Swiss missionary parents. Due to their work in overseas missions, they never joined a local Irish church. Tirzah tells the story of her journey as an adult coming to embrace and commit to an Anabaptist church in Ireland. Jan 9, 2025 • 48min
Revelation, the (missing) Temple, and Eden
Paul Lamicela, a guest speaker and biblical scholar, delves into the rich imagery of Revelation, particularly chapters 21 and 22. He discusses why there’s no temple in the New Jerusalem and unpacks the symbolism of measurements and details presented. Lamicela connects Eden as a primeval temple to prophetic hopes of restoration, emphasizing the spiritual implications over literal interpretations. He also highlights the practical insights for modern believers, urging them to maintain a heavenly perspective amidst challenges.

Dec 26, 2024 • 19min
The Forgotten 73% of the Bible
Glenn Martin, author of "Righteous Lot," discusses the often-ignored significance of the Old Testament in modern Christianity. He highlights how many Christians overlook these texts, despite their foundational role. The conversation emphasizes the continued relevance of Old Testament teachings, connecting ancient narratives like Abraham's to contemporary life. Martin encourages listeners to engage with these scriptures, revealing how they enhance understanding of the New Testament and provide valuable insights for today's believers.
